Summary

This week Gary and Guy take a moment out from their tour with Nick Mason’s Saucerful of Secrets to chat to Grammy Award winning composer David Arnold. In a fascinating conversation that goes from composing 5 Bond scores to meeting John Barry, getting George Martin’s support through to working with David McAlmont and recording ‘Play Dead’ with Bjork.
